&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039;Kangchenjunga South Peak&amp;#039;&amp;#039;&amp;#039; is a {{convert|8476|m|ft|adj=on}} high [[subsidiary peak]] of [[Kangchenjunga]], the third highest mountain in the world.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The summit is located in the [[Himalayan range]], on the border between [[Nepal]] and [[India]]. A ridge leads north over the middle peak to the main peak of Kangchenjunga. To the east, a ridge branches off to [[Zemu Kang]] ({{Höhe|7730}}). To the south, the ridge continues over [[Hogsback Peak]] ({{Höhe|7379}}) and [[Talung]] ({{Höhe|7349}}) to [[Kabru]].&lt;br /&gt;

==Mountaineering==&lt;br /&gt;
The mountain has rarely been climbed, with only six expeditions counted by the [[The Himalayan Database|Himalayan Database]] as of 2024.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;:0&amp;quot;&amp;gt;{{Cite web |title=The Himalayan Database Online |url=https://www.himalayandatabase.com/ |website=The Himalayan Database |place=Ann Arbor}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The first ascent of Kangchenjunga South took place in 1978, 23 years after the first successful summit of the main peak. It was climbed by a Polish team consisting of Eugeniusz Chrobak and Wojciech Wróż.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|title=Eugeniusz Chrobak (1939-1989) – marzenia to nie projekty |url=https://wspinanie.pl/2019/05/eugeniusz-chrobak-1939-1989-marzenia-to-nie-projekty/ |access-date=2024-07-14 |language=pl-PL}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|last=pisze |first=3 czerwca odsłonięcie tablic pamiątkowych pod Osterwą |title=Wojtek Wróż – 25 rocznica śmierci |url=https://wspinanie.pl/2011/08/wojtek-wroz-25-rocznica-smierci/ |access-date=2024-07-14 |language=pl-PL}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
In 1989, the mountain was climbed for the first time without supplemental oxygen by a Russian team led by Eduard Myslovsky.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|last=Annapurna |first=Kris |date=2023-03-05 |title=Kangchenjunga 1991: &amp;#039;See and Remember, Do and Understand&amp;#039; |url=https://explorersweb.com/kangchenjunga-1991-see-and-remember-do-and-understand/ |access-date=2024-07-13 |website=Explorersweb}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;:0&amp;quot; /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
In 1991, [[Marko Prezelj]] and [[Andrej Štremfelj]] successfully summited Kangchenjunga South by its Southwest ridge, in [[Alpine climbing|alpine style]].&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|title=The HJ/48/4 SLOVENE KANGCHENJUNGA EXPEDITION, 1991 |url=https://www.himalayanclub.org/hj/ |access-date=2024-07-13 |website=The HJ/48/4 SLOVENE KANGCHENJUNGA EXPEDITION, 1991 |language=en}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; After a challenging climb, they reached the summit on April 30.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ite aaj |title=Slovene Kangchenjunga Expedition |article_id=12199200100 |year=1992|volume=34|issue=66|pages=|access-date=2024-07-13}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t; The following year, the pair were awarded the inaugural [[Piolets d&amp;#039;Or]] for their successful ascent.&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|last=gripped |date=2018-06-11 |title=2018 Piolet d&amp;#039;Or Lifetime Achievement to Andrej Štremfelj |url=https://gripped.com/news/2018-piolet-dor-lifetime-achievement-andrej-stremfelj/ |access-date=2024-07-13 |website=Gripped Magazine |language=en-US}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&amp;lt;ref&amp;gt;{{Cite web |last=Nestler |first=Stefan |date=2023-09-22 |title=Pioneer and mentor: Marko Prezelj receives the Paul Preuss Prize |url=https://abenteuer-berg.de/en/pioneer-and-mentor-marko-prezelj-receives-the-paul-preuss-prize/ |access-date=2024-07-14 |website=Adventure Mountain |language=en-GB}}&amp;lt;/ref&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
In 2012, Kangchenjunga South was first summited in Winter, when it was climbed by German Philipp Kunz and his team of four Sherpas, Tshering Dorje Sherpa, Kami Chiriri Lama, Lhakpa Wangel Sherpa, and Nima Ongdi Sherpa. The team reached the summit on February 15. Supplementary oxygen was not used in the ascent, and the expedition took 15 days in total.&amp;lt;ref name=&amp;quot;:0&amp;quot; /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
